UConn Health cardiologist: ‘Know your cholesterol’

“Every adult needs to have their cholesterol checked to determine their baseline risk of heart disease,” recommends Dr. John Glenn Tiu, a preventive cardiologist at UConn Health’s Pat and Jim Calhoun Cardiology Center. “The frequency of checking your cholesterol depends on a number of factors, including your baseline risk and whether you are taking cholesterol-lowering medications.”

High cholesterol is one of the major risk factors for the development of heart disease.
